For my 3 planes A2A, I look for the name of the file that contains the engine wear and wear of the airplane. (Hours of use and status)
Can I save it and possibly replace it later ?

It depends on which sim you use and operating system.
I use FSXA on a win 64 bit system , and the files are in My docs\A2A\FSX then the individual aircraft folders , and inthese you will see dat files , some aircraft have the active plus backups other aircraft only have one dat file.
I cannot speak for P3Dv1,2,3 or 4 on win 7/10 systems as i dont have these.

Actually, it doesn't matter if you use FSX or P3D; the subfolders containing the aircraft status *log.dat files will always be found in the folder Alan mentioned.

The exact filenames should be:
v2_C182SLog.dat
C182SLog.dat.f
dme
It's the first of these that stores the aircraft status, and the existing version of this file will be backed-up by the aircraft each time you load it in the sim. These backups will have a file extension "bak1", "bak2" and so on, up to "bak5".
